The Rise of Extreme Diet Trends

In recent years, countless eating plans have gained popularity online.

Many promise dramatic weight loss, increased energy, or rapid health improvements.

Some encourage eliminating entire food groups.

Others recommend consuming only a very limited selection of foods for extended periods.

Although these approaches may appear appealing, nutrition specialists caution that the human body requires a broad range of nutrients to function properly.

Why Balance Matters

The body depends on a combination of essential nutrients every day, including:

  • Protein
  • Healthy fats
  • Vitamins
  • Minerals
  • Fiber
  • Complex carbohydrates

These nutrients support critical functions such as:

  • Heart health
  • Brain function
  • Muscle maintenance
  • Immune system performance
  • Hormone regulation
  • Energy production

When important nutrients are missing for long periods, physical and mental health can suffer.
